F66:
Carriage-feed error
Carriage-feed error
B4 00 00 00 1. Carriage-feed mechanism
has some problems.
1. Execute "Carriage Drive" in Sec. 9.3.5
to check whether this phenomenon is
reproduced.
2. Check the mechanical condition of
the belt and gears on the Motor Assy.
3. Check the belt tension controlled by the
Tension Plate Assy.
4. Check the Shaft for the carriage is
properly assembled.
5. Replace faulty parts.

11 CIRCUIT DESCRIPTION
11.1. Block Diagram-1 (Image Processing)
In this system, the ASIC controls the AFE, motor, SDRAM and amplifier:
When receiving the start command from a PC, the ASIC performs some calibrations to check whether
the scanner is ready to normally scan documents by activating the CCD and Carriage Motor.
After that, the series of scanning processes start.
The CCD block will scan the pixel data (analog signals (R, G, B)) from the documents, and then transmits
the data to AFE Block through three channels: R, G, and B
The AFE Block will convert the pixel data (analog signals (R, G, B)) into the digital data.
The converted digital data is stored to the SDRAM controlled by the ASIC.
After the ASIC finishes processing the digital data according to the instructions from the PC,
the ASIC will send the processed data to the PC though the USB interface.
